Dr. Sun Yat-Sen Classical Chinese Garden turns 36!
Dr. Sun Yat-Sen Classical Chinese Garden is celebrating its 36th anniversary this weekend, Sunday April 24th. Named the World’s Top City Garden by National Geographic in 2011, the Garden is an integral part of Vancouver’s Chinatown. Celebrate with the community with a host of events throughout the day. Chilliwack Tulip Festival Blooms for a 16th Year
Since 2006, the Chilliwack Tulip Festival has become an annual tradition drawing tens of thousands of visitors from across the region as soon as the fields begin to bloom for their brief growing season.
